Recently, my insurance benefits became available for a new pair of frames and lenses. I shopped around and set up a few appointments and looked at the different frames and the price ranges of the frames from store to store, Lenscrafters, Visionworks, etc..

Well, I went to this store to do the same thing and every pair of their frames were marked up between 90-150 dollars of the MSRP and all the stores I had visited before-hand. I went online and checked the prices of several pairs of frames they had for sale and everything was marked-up substantially.

After noticing this, I called in and brought it up with the person on the phone and asked why is everything marked up so high and if I brought in a price match would we be able to do so, they said, we can do a price match, but you can't use your insurance if you do. She said, that would be like two discounts. Discounting me from you already marked-up prices? If I don't use my insurance, I spend $130.00 on a pair frames, or I use my insurance that covers up to $140.00 for frames and spend $90.00 out of pocket? I am sorry, but it sounds like you guys are taking advantage of people. If I go in, use my benefits, you guys are getting the full price of the frames back and then getting an additional $90-150.00?

That is fowl business. I canceled my appointment. There is no reason to sell something 100 dollars more than everyone else and justify it by saying, "I have insurance." Go to Visionworks, or Lenscrafters, they actually sell their frames at the suggested retail value.

If they are going to jack-up their prices, I would guess other shady business practice happens here as well.
